Certainly, the World Alpine Ski Championship had its first edition in 1931, in Mürren, Switzerland, and has since established itself as one of the most prestigious winter sports competitions.
Organized by the International Ski Federation (FIS), the event brings together elite athletes from different countries, competing in disciplines such as Slalom, Giant Slalom, Super-G and Downhill.
Therefore, throughout history, countries like Austria, Switzerland, Germany and Norway stood out, accumulating titles and revealing sporting icons.
Furthermore, Austria, in particular, is considered a powerhouse in alpine skiing, with legendary athletes who have made history.
Additionally, the championship has also grown in popularity, attracting fans from all over the world and being broadcast globally.
